Sri Sri Ravi Shankar Receives First Stamp Commemorating 200 Years of Indian Origin Tamils in Sri Lanka
Indian spiritual guru Sri Sri Ravi Shankar received the first stamp released to commemorate the completion of 200 years of Indian Origin Tamils (IOT) in Sri Lanka. The stamp was presented by the Governor of the Eastern Province of Sri Lanka, Senthil Thondaman. The event aimed to recognize and honor the IOT community, which has faced decades of neglect. Thondaman expressed gratitude to both the Indian and Sri Lankan governments for their support to the IOT community.
Governor Senthil Thondaman highlighted that the stamp symbolizes long-overdue recognition for the Indian Origin Tamils in Sri Lanka.
Thondaman thanked the Indian and Sri Lankan governments for their continued assistance to the IOT community, emphasizing the importance of this support in achieving recognition and progress for the community.
The presentation of the stamp to Sri Sri Ravi Shankar underscores the spiritual leader’s role in advocating for the rights and recognition of the Indian Origin Tamils in Sri Lanka.
